Description of the Exactly neural network
Exactly is an AI-powered web platform launched in 2022 and designed primarily for artists and designers. The service's key feature is that it trains a personal model on the user's own images: you just need to upload 5 to 50 of your works, and the neural network will learn to reproduce the author's unique style.
Once training is complete, the model can create new images from a text description while preserving the artist's signature style. The platform works in the browser and offers both a free plan and paid subscriptions with advanced capabilities: resolutions up to 4K, private mode, and the right to commercial use of generated works.
Exactly characteristics
| Characteristic | Value |
|---|---|
| Type | Image generation, stylization, and filters |
| Release year | 2022 |
| Country | London |
| Platforms | Website (exactly.ai) |
| Interface language | English |
| Free plan availability | Yes (with public models) |
| Maximum resolution in paid plans | 4K |
| Number of users | More than 40,000 registered |
| Investment | €4 million from Speedinvest (2024) |
